This three-bedroom Victorian terrace on Newbridge Road presents a substantial opportunity for renovation and investment. Known for its generous size, this property stands out in the St Annes Park area, where classic architecture meets modern potential. The house retains a number of period features, providing a unique canvas for buyers looking to restore its charm while updating the interiors to suit contemporary living. The ground floor layout includes an entrance hallway that leads into a bay-fronted reception room, complemented by a second reception room at the rear, effectively offering versatile living spaces. The kitchen opens to an expansive garden bathed in sunlight, which not only enhances outdoor enjoyment but also presents possibilities for expansion through an extension, subject to obtaining the necessary planning permissions. A practical wet room on this level adds convenience, while the rear garden features access to a single garage via a lane, ensuring off-street parking for one vehicle. Upstairs, the property offers a spacious master bedroom situated at the front and two additional bedrooms alongside a shower room. Each space is ample enough to support various renovation ideas that could enhance functionality and appeal. Strategically located in St Annes, this home benefits from proximity to parks, wooded walks, and the river, perfect for nature enthusiasts. Local amenities are within easy reach; Sandy Park Road and Church Road in St George are approximately twenty minutes away by foot and offer various shops, cafes, and restaurants. Notable local attractions such as St Annes Park and Nightingale Valley provide both recreational opportunities and scenic beauty. The property's accessibility is further enhanced with excellent bus links to Bristol city center and straightforward connections to Temple Meads station. Key community services like St Anne’s Primary School and nearby health facilities add practical value to the location. Overall, this property’s need for renovation reflects its potential as an investment opportunity or as a project for those looking to create their ideal home in a desirable area of Bristol.
